MERINGUE PIE, CHOCOLATE vs. MICROWAVE POPCORN

Side-by-side comparison of nutrient values per 100g edible portion, sourced directly from the U.S. Department of Agriculture's FoodData Central (FDC) - SR Legacy reference foods and FDC Foundation foods (April 2026 release). Each value reflects USDA's standardized laboratory analysis methodology under USDA data-documentation methodology.

MICROWAVE POPCORN has the most protein of the foods compared, at 6.1 g per 100g.

Nutrient MERINGUE PIE, CHOCOLATE MICROWAVE POPCORN
Protein 2.9 G6.1 G
Total lipid (fat) 9.6 G30.3 G
Carbohydrate, by difference 43.4 G51.5 G
Energy 272 KCAL485 KCAL
Total Sugars 23.5 G0 G
Fiber, total dietary 1.5 G9.1 G
Calcium, Ca 29 MG0 MG
Iron, Fe 0.79 MG1.1 MG
Sodium, Na 162 MG606 MG
Cholesterol 7 MG0 MG
Fatty acids, total trans 0 G0 G
Fatty acids, total saturated 4.4 G15.2 G
